The Company: NAPCO Security Technologies, Inc., headquartered in Amityville, Long Island NY, is a world-wide leader in the manufacturing of electronic security systems for over 45 years is seeking an experienced Electrical Engineer to join our Hardware Engineering group. 

Responsibilities:

  • Digital and analog circuit design.
  • Small power supply designs (to 48VDC and up to 10A) using IC switchers.
  • Analog design skills for interfacing to signal initiating input and output devices.
  • Battery charging circuits (NiMH, Gel Cell) 
  • Designing to and testing compliance to FCC standards.
  • Knowledge of any of the following standards is a plus:  UL294, UL864, UL985, UL2610.
  • Familiar with 8–32-bit microprocessor architectures, selection, design, and integration.
  • Strong skills in communications standards: Ethernet, RS232, RS422, RS485, I2C,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and SPI.
  • Knowledge of RF radio circuitry and measurement from 300MHz - 1GHz a plus.
  • Developing, reviewing, updating, modifying, testing, and selecting components for new designs.
  • Liaising other engineers and departments to ensure projects are completed to specifications.
  • Proficient with Oscilloscopes, Network Analyzers, logic analyzers and ESD testing.

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Master's degree a plus.
  • Extensive practical experience and proven track record in product design.
  • Proficient with schematic entry CAD software (PADs V2.4) and PCB layout review tools.
  • Practical experience with PSpice and simulation tools a plus.
  • Proficient PC skills to create component documentation, test specs, part sheets and ECNs.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Excellent motivational skills and multitasking abilities.
  • Excellent problem-solving and analytical abilities.
